The international dialing code for Germany is +49 (ISO DE). Dial 0049 from Europe, 01149 from the US/Canada, or +49 from any mobile.

How to call Germany

From Europe
00 49 local-number
From US / Canada
011 49 local-number
From mobile (universal)
+49 local-number

Replace "local number" with the actual phone number, dropping any leading zero.

What does the "+" mean before the code?

"+" is a universal placeholder for the international direct dialing (IDD) prefix on mobile phones. "+49…" works from any country because the phone replaces "+" with the local IDD prefix automatically (00 in Europe, 011 in the US).
